Fishing in Wyoming
PiscaMaps covers 3,588 public fishing venues across Wyoming in 7 regions — 1,581 lakes and reservoirs and 2,003 rivers. The largest is Flaming Gorge Reservoir, at 42,020 acres. Belle Fourche River is the longest mapped river, running 518 km. Jackson / Pinedale Region (Snake & Green Headwaters) has the most venues on file, with 1,026. 3,031 venues are documented trout waters.
The most commonly recorded species across Wyoming's public waters are Brook Trout, Rainbow Trout, Brown Trout, Cutthroat Trout, Snake River Cutthroat Trout, Lake Trout, Kokanee Salmon and Yellowstone Cutthroat Trout — the exact mix varies by water type and region. 91 venues have a real boat ramp on file, 444 have nearby camping, and 539 have mapped parking — sourced from OpenStreetMap and recreation.gov's federal facilities database (RIDB) where available.

Fishing Licence in Wyoming
Anyone 14 or older needs a Wyoming fishing licence — the resident annual is about $27, the non-resident annual about $102 (Wyoming's non-resident fee is one of the highest), with non-resident daily (~$14) and 5-day options. A Conservation Stamp (about $21.50, valid multiple years) is also required. Wyoming residents 65 and older buy a discounted licence; under-14 fish free with a licensed adult. Buy from Wyoming Game and Fish at wgfd.wyo.gov. A Wyoming fishing licence plus a Conservation Stamp covers this water — it is on WGFD's Fishing Guide. Wyoming grants no public right to a private streambed: where a stream crosses private land, fish from public land, a WGFD walk-in or Public Access Area, or a bridge right-of-way.
